EDITORS COMMENTS
This print captures Giotto's renowned fresco, "Allegory of the Chastity" which dates back to 1334. Located in the Lower Church of San Francesco in Assisi, Italy, this masterpiece by Giotto di Bondone showcases his exceptional talent and artistic vision. The fresco depicts a powerful allegorical representation of chastity, symbolizing purity and virtue. Giotto's meticulous brushstrokes bring life to this religious narrative, showcasing his mastery over color and composition. The figures within the painting exude grace and elegance, emphasizing their commitment to living a chaste life.
